Vitamin K (Menadione - Vitamin K3, oil soluble)
Menadione is a yellow, lustrous, crystalline powder. It is easily soluble in benzene, soluble in fats and fatty oils. It is sparingly soluble in ethanol and chloroform and very sparingly soluble in water. Melting point is between 105 and 108°C. Menadione is not stable in the presence of acid as well as of alkalis and substances with alkaline reaction and in the presence of reducing agents. Exposure to light and ultraviolet light will decompose menadione with brown discolouration.
